DR WHO star Sylvester McCoy has revealed he may have to sign on the DOLE to make ends meet ... because his BBC pay is so low.

McCoy, 45, said: "The wages are an absolute insult!

"People like Terry Wogan get paid megabucks for a front-man job but real, hardworking actors like me get paid peanuts."

Wogan gets £360,000 a year, but Dr Who stars can get as little as £500 an episode.

Series

McCoy, who lives in Hampstead, North London, said: "In between filming it's hard to make ends meet.

"We finished the last series in August, and there's no way the pay will tide me over until the next series.

"If I don't find more work before March, I'll think seriously about signing on the dole!"

A BBC spokesman said: "The BBC has a policy not to discuss actors wages."
